Standard locks with a conventional profile cylinder generally have only one bolt. However, anyone who wants a higher level of security against burglary should equip their entrance doors with more than just a single bolt, i.e. with a multipoint locking system.

The major advantage of a multipoint locking system is that several bolts are engaged simultaneously when locking the door. This requires only two complete turns of the key, known in technical terminology as locking turns.

The installation of additional locks is generally not necessary with a multipoint locking system. Nevertheless, some homeowners or villa owners choose to install an additional lock to provide even greater protection against burglary and theft.
